Output 64dc00a17c948677ed3c5e83d84d4d3f03f36ab08cb686defa4e80e3336d94f5:1

value
1756538
script pubkey
OP_0 OP_PUSHBYTES_20 91cf5087cd98af141c04d81cceb48ae85829858b
address
bc1qj884pp7dnzh3g8qymqwvady2apvznpvtxgfu85
transaction
64dc00a17c948677ed3c5e83d84d4d3f03f36ab08cb686defa4e80e3336d94f5
confirmations
336539
spent
true